By Mr. Joe Walker The Detroit Lions 41 – 21 Week 8 loss to the Indianapolis Colts is more significant than the double-digit point differential. On Sunday November 1, 2020, the Lions suffered their 7th consecutive home defeat. They have not won a game at Ford Field in Detroit since October 27, 2019, a 31-26 […]

By Mr. Joe Walker Tribune Writer President Donald Trump held a rally at Muskegon County Airport in Muskegon, MI on October 17, 2020. This is the fourth time a sitting president has visited the city. Thousands gathered at the airport to hear Trump speak with just over 2 weeks before the November 3rd Election Day. […]
